PUZZLED residents are asking who decided to rename Portishead after a welcome sign on the approach road to the town was edited.

Over the weekend, letters have been pasted over the name on a roadside sign on the Portbury Hundred, welcoming people to Portisdown.

Councillor Arthur Terry, chairman of Portishead Town Council said: “This is more of the silly nonsense Portishead has been experiencing of late and unfortunately it is the tax payer who will foot the bill to get it cleaned off.”
